Dahlonega Turf Conditions

Dahlonega's mountain terrain and clay-heavy soil affect how artificial turf performs and what repairs look like. Unlike flat Georgia properties, yards here often have drainage challenges—that rocky clay doesn't absorb water the way sandy loam does, so proper grading and base preparation matter more. When we repair turf, we're thinking about water runoff and settling, especially on properties with slopes. Our cooler microclimate around UNG and the surrounding neighborhoods means your turf experiences wider temperature fluctuations than other parts of Georgia. Seams and adhesives respond differently to cold snaps and warm spells, so if you notice separation or buckling, it's often a seasonal adjustment issue we can address. Most Dahlonega yards are mid-sized residential lots—perfect for artificial turf since you avoid constant mowing on our tough clay. Infill compaction happens faster here due to foot traffic and the density of the underlying soil, which is why periodic maintenance and infill top-ups are part of keeping turf in top shape. If you've got landscape beds or pathways mixed with your turf, we're experienced in managing those transitions without creating drainage dead zones. Downtown properties and UNG-area yards often have shade patterns from mature trees, which actually favors artificial grass—no brown spots, no thin patches in dappled light.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why does my artificial turf have seams showing in winter around Dahlonega?

Temperature swings in our mountain microclimate cause synthetic fibers to contract and expand. Cold snaps make seams more visible, and adhesives flex differently than the turf itself. It's normal and usually not a repair issue unless there's actual separation or water infiltration. Spring warmth typically tightens things back up. If gaps are widening or staying open, we can re-seal or re-glue problem areas.

How often does artificial turf need repair in Dahlonega's clay soil?

Because of our rocky, clay-heavy base, drainage and settling can create low spots faster than in sandier areas. Most Dahlonega properties benefit from an infill refresh every 3–5 years and occasional spot repairs for seams or worn patches. Heavy foot-traffic areas (like paths near Downtown or UNG) may need attention sooner. Regular brushing and proper drainage maintenance extend the time between major repairs.
